The `getEntityManager` method in `Doctrine\ORM\Event\LifecycleEventArgs` class returns the `EntityManager` instance associated with the current event. The `EntityManager` is responsible for managing the object-relational mapping (ORM) entities and their persistence in the database. This method allows developers to access the `EntityManager` object within event handlers to perform various operations such as querying the database, persisting or removing entities, or implementing custom business logic.
